I have experienced drop calls eversince I got my hands on the N1.
I had a new motherboard put in over a different issue and hoped the dropped calls would cease with this new part, but it hasnt been the case.
After searching the internet I noticed I am not the only one with this problem. The issue comes when the phone is held with a tight hand (my right hand) and the hand positioned close to the bottom of the phone (where the antenna is). The signal drops 2/3 bars and goes to no service. I can replicate this time after time.
I use the phone for work and it is becoming beyond a joke how many calls I lose. Its not just related to the area either as it happens when I have full 3G coverage or 2G coverage.
HTC will pick the phone up tomorrow for 'repair' but I advised them that a repair is not possible as its a design flaw. I have asked for my money back and do not under any circumstances want to be fobbed off with 'repairs' or a replacement handset.
